When IRL IndyCar driver Helio Castroneves arrived at Indianapolis TV station WTHR, he thought he was there for an interview source: paddocktalk.com Instead, he got to try his hand at being an on-air personality during a behind-the-scenes tour. Castroneves sat at the anchor desk with anchorman John Stehr and learned how to do weather from meteorologist Chris Wright. His toughest task? Pronouncing the name of the city of "Muncie, Ind.," which the two-time Indianapolis 500 winner pronounced "Munchie."
